These replicas are becoming more formidable the more we fight them.

The more tactics we deploy, the more the replicas counter with similar tactics!

In the end, it was only by relying on the Divine Thought of Light City that I managed to crush all enemies... But why is Gu Shen’s battle so simple? He annihilated Zhong Yuan’s entire replica team on his own, seemingly without any expenditure?!

To this mont, ng Xiao still hasn’t figured out the rules by which Snow Mountain’s Mirror Dream replicates the Transcendent’s knowledge.

Their group action, fully aware of each other’s strengths and weaknesses, naturally encounters powerful replicas.

Aside from a few Taboo Seals and special abilities, this Mirror Dream can replicate almost everything else!

Transcendents with weaker abilities might even perish on the snow mountain!

"How did that guy...do it?"

ng Xiao was sowhat puzzled.

He replayed the scene etched in his Spirit Sea.

He could understand the entirety of Gu Shen’s battle.

But he just couldn’t comprehend the explosion of the replica at the end.

In the end, Gu Shen rely ignited a wisp of fire with his fingertip.

His replica then trembled violently and self-detonated?!

"Zoom in... I want to see it more closely..."

ng Xiao held his breath, issued a command to the bracelet, and the final image slowed down, while his eyes were fixed on the wisp of fla from Gu Shen’s fingertip.

The image froze.

He tried to deconstruct it...to see clearly what that wisp of fla was burning.

At that mont!

"Boom."

The Blessing Power of Light City at ng Xiao’s chest suddenly ignited, imdiately releasing the power symbolizing peace, but his expression turned pale instantly.

Realizing sothing was off, ng Xiao hastily closed his eyes, but it was too late.

"Ah..."

A low, painful moan accompanied.

He clutched his face, a burning sting flowed from his eye sockets, two streams of golden blood trickling down.

This was the punishnt for "peeping"!

He saw sothing he shouldn’t have!

Even forcibly seizing "destiny" to look didn’t trigger the taboo rules... Yet precisely staring at that fla, attempting to deconstruct it, violated the law!

"Gu Shen’s fire is not to be desecrated?"

This mocking thought erged in ng Xiao’s mind.

Soon, he realized... this mocking thought might very well be true.

Duke Zhen Yue’s handso face wore a puzzled look.

What kind of fire in this world is neither to be viewed closely nor desecrated?

Zhong Yuan’s "Phoenix Fire" was far from being up to the task, not qualified!

The next mont.

A thought far more mocking than before, tens to hundreds of tis over, surfaced in ng Xiao’s mind.

A fla that could even burn his "Blessing of Light City"... could only belong to a Divine Throne level.

On the snowy mountain path, a team was aimlessly moving forward.

"Captain, where exactly did Mr. Xiao Gu go?"

Yuan Yuan gritted his teeth, puzzled.

While warming by the campfire, suddenly a gust arose, and an overwhelming black snow engulfed them. After that... the captain summoned the Phoenix Fire, surrounding everyone, tearing through the dark snow tide, yet Mr. Xiao Gu disappeared by the campfire just like that!

This Black Snow Mountain is indeed eerie.

But to vanish into thin air just a few ters away...is truly mysterious!

Zhong Yuan raised his arm, not answering the question.

At this mont, he continuously released the Phoenix Fire. After the Spiritual Link with "Chi Huo" was severed, the entire team inevitably fell into darkness. Fortunately, he still had the [Phoenix Ring] to open a path of light.

In fact.

Zhong Yuan knew the answer to this question.

"Mr. Xiao Gu... entered a dream."

After walking for a long ti, the blond man stopped because the campfire appeared before him again... the flas within the stone hearth crackled, the very Phoenix Fla he had released earlier.

Back again.

And again.

This familiar feeling was so dreadful... It wasn’t the first ti he’d experienced it. Previously, on "Black Snow Mountain", it was like this. He was caught in a cycle of Mirror Dreams, wandering on this mountain for an unknown period, utterly losing his way.

"Entering a dream?"

Yuan Yuan frowned, "How can there be such a way to enter a dream in this world?"

To enter a dream is to let one’s spirit imrse.

But just now... Gu Shen disappeared into thin air.

Zhong Yuan turned back, looked at his vice-captain, and softly asked, "How do you know that we are not in a dream?"

Yuan Yuan froze.

Indeed, this is a huge misconception; ever since the big wind after the campfire, the whole team was on the mountain searching for Mr. Xiao Gu’s trace. Yet, they circled round and round, losing their way.

Who said that the one who entered the dream was only Mr. Xiao Gu?

The snow tide enveloped not only him but also himself!

"During the last mission, I saw two worlds in a dream..." Zhong Yuan slowly said, "On this Black Snow Mountain, it seems there is a mirror link—one is the real world existing in reality, the other is a false Mirror World. After leaving Black Snow Mountain, I often wondered if I left from the false side of the mirror."

Every mber of the team had heard of the nightmare concerning Black Snow Mountain.

"Now it seems the aning of this nightmare... isn’t that simple."

Zhong Yuan slowly turned back, looking at his team mbers, softly asking, "Do you believe there are such two worlds in this world?"

Everyone was stunned.
